Company Description

Founded by experienced entrepreneurs and engineers in 2016, Pismo is a technology company that provides a comprehensive processing platform for banking, card issuing and financial market infrastructure and helps customers innovate and build the next generation of banking and payment solutions. Pismo joined Visa in 2024.

Leveraging Visa’s solutions, our core platform, and an expanding suite of capabilities, Pismo addresses the technological challenges that large banks, marketplaces, and fintech companies face in migrating from legacy systems to more advanced technology in the market. Pismo’s cloud-based platform empowers firms to build and launch financial products rapidly, scaling as they grow to have a broader audience while keeping high security and availability standards.

Pismo’s 500+ employees are located in more than 10 countries around the world.

Job Description

Responsibilities and Activities

This person will join the DevOps squad, supporting the implementation and maintenance of CI/CD pipelines and automation, always with guidance from more experienced engineers.

Their role is to contribute to technical decisions by considering factors such as stability, reliability, monitoring, observability, and business needs, while focusing on continuous learning and development.

They will also be responsible for helping maintain platform resilience, adopting new technologies under supervision, and participating in relevant technical initiatives.

What you'll do

  • Technical Support in CI/CD and Automation

    • Assist in implementing and maintaining CI/CD pipelines.

    • Help create and update IaC scripts for infrastructure provisioning and management.

    • Follow best practices in IaC to ensure consistency and compliance.

    • Collaborate on automating routine operational tasks.

    • Support the team in deployment, scaling, and maintenance processes.

  • Technical Contributions

    • Contribute technically to team tasks, always seeking to learn.

    • Participate in the creation of documentation and internal post-mortems

    • Follow coding standards and best practices defined by the team.

    • Help promote best practices in CI/CD and automation.

  • Mentorship and Learning

    • Actively seek guidance from more experienced engineers.

    • Participate in code reviews and learn from feedback.

    • Support colleagues with basic technical questions.

  • Platform Resilience

    • Help avoid unplanned or uncommunicated changes.

    • Demonstrate commitment and responsibility.

  • Consultation and Problem-Solving

    • Support engineers from other squads with simple questions.

    • Participate in problem-solving under supervision.

  • Technology Trends

    • Stay updated on trends in CI/CD and automation.

    • Share relevant learnings with the team.

  • Proof of Concept (POC) Execution

  • Assist in executing POCs for new technologies, always with supervision.

  • Squad Summary

The DevOps squad is responsible for implementing and optimizing the Pismo CI/CD Platform, automating infrastructure provisioning, and improving operational tasks using best practices in CI/CD and IaC. The team stays updated with technology trends, executes POCs, and seeks continuous improvement.

This is a remote position. A remote position does not require job duties be performed within proximity of a Visa office location. Remote positions may be required to be present at a Visa office with scheduled notice.

Qualifications

Basic qualifications

  • Knowledge of CI/CD tools (e.g., Argo, Codefresh, Github Actions)

  • Understanding of Infrastructure as Code (e.g., Terraform)

  • Interest in automating deployment processes

  • Knowledge of Docker and Kubernetes

  • Understanding of monitoring and observability tools (e.g., Grafana, Prometheus)

  • Knowledge of AWS or another cloud provider

  • Previous experience with support or OnCall is a plus

  • Proactivity in learning and seeking help

  • Good communication and teamwork skills

  • Organization and attention to detail

  • Commitment to deliverables and deadlines

Desirable qualifications

  • Knowledge in Java or Golang programming language
